This needs more reasoning. What makes it not work? + what do we mean by not compatible? I'd expect at least a reference to it using iio_trigger_poll_nested() directly. It's unfortunately hard to tell whether a top half handler is actually needed or not. As a follow up question, what cases do we have of top half / interrupt context handlers other than iio_pollfunc_store_time()? Maybe we don't need this code to be this complex any more at all (i.e. could it become a flag to say whether the timestamp is useful or not) rather than registering the callback.
